一、MLOps核心功能体系解析
1.1 模型全生命周期管理
MLOps平台的核心价值在于实现模型从开发到部署的全流程自动化管理。以某云厂商的MLOps解决方案为例,其生命周期管理包含以下关键环节:
- 数据准备阶段:集成数据标注工具与特征工程平台,支持结构化/非结构化数据的预处理。例如在金融风控场景中,可通过自动特征生成模块处理百万级交易数据,特征提取效率提升60%
- 模型训练阶段:提供分布式训练框架与超参优化服务。某电商平台的推荐系统训练任务,通过自动混合精度训练技术,将32节点集群的训练时间从72小时压缩至18小时
- 模型验证阶段:内置A/B测试框架与多维度评估指标。医疗影像诊断场景中,系统可自动计算DICE系数、灵敏度等12项指标,生成可视化对比报告
- 模型部署阶段:支持多种部署模式(在线/离线/边缘)与自动扩缩容。在自动驾驶场景中,某车企通过动态负载预测算法,实现模型服务资源利用率提升45%
1.2 自动化流水线构建
典型MLOps平台提供可视化流水线设计器,支持通过YAML或拖拽方式定义工作流。以下是一个金融反欺诈模型的流水线示例:
pipeline:name: fraud_detectionstages:- name: data_ingestiontype: batchconfig:source: kafka_topic_transactionstransform: sql_query_filter- name: feature_engineeringtype: sparkconfig:script: feature_gen.pycluster_size: 4- name: model_trainingtype: tensorflowconfig:hp_tuning:max_trials: 20objective: val_auc- name: model_evaluationtype: pythonconfig:metrics: [accuracy, f1]threshold: 0.85
该流水线实现了从数据采集到模型评估的全自动化,每个阶段配置独立的资源配额和失败重试机制。实际测试显示,相比手动操作,流水线执行效率提升3倍以上。
1.3 数据治理与监控体系
完善的数据治理是MLOps成功的基石。主流方案包含:
- 数据血缘追踪:通过元数据管理记录每个特征的数据来源和转换过程。某银行信用卡风控系统实现特征级血缘可视化,问题定位时间从小时级降至分钟级
- 数据质量监控:设置60+项数据质量规则,包括缺失值率、分布偏移等。在物流路径优化场景中,系统自动检测到GPS坐标异常,触发数据回滚机制
- 模型性能监控:实时采集预测延迟、资源利用率等15项指标。某视频平台的推荐模型通过异常检测算法,提前48小时预警到模型性能衰减
二、典型应用场景实践
2.1 金融行业智能风控
某股份制银行构建的MLOps平台,实现了以下创新:
- 实时特征计算:通过Flink流处理引擎,将用户交易特征计算延迟控制在50ms以内
- 模型迭代加速:采用CI/CD机制,模型从开发到上线周期从2周缩短至3天
- 合规性保障:内置模型解释性模块,自动生成符合监管要求的审计报告
系统上线后,信用卡欺诈识别准确率提升18%,误报率下降27%,年化损失减少超2亿元。
2.2 智能制造缺陷检测
某汽车零部件厂商的实践显示:
- 小样本学习:利用迁移学习技术,仅需200张缺陷样本即可训练可用模型
- 边缘-云端协同:在产线部署轻量级推理服务,复杂案例上传云端二次分析
- 持续学习机制:通过增量学习算法,模型每月自动吸收新缺陷类型数据
该方案使产品质检效率提升3倍,人工复检工作量减少85%。
2.3 医疗影像辅助诊断
某三甲医院的MLOps平台具有以下特点:
- 多模态融合:支持CT、MRI、病理切片等多类型数据联合分析
- 隐私保护计算:采用联邦学习框架,实现跨医院数据协同训练
- 临床验证闭环:建立医生反馈-模型迭代的持续优化机制
系统在肺结节检测任务中达到96.7%的敏感度,获得NMPA三类医疗器械认证。
三、架构设计与优化建议
3.1 混合云部署架构
建议采用”中心-边缘”混合架构:
- 中心云:部署训练集群、特征存储库、模型管理服务
- 边缘节点:部署轻量级推理服务,处理实时性要求高的场景
- 数据通道:通过专线或VPC对等连接保障数据传输安全
某物流企业的实践表明,该架构可使全国网点模型更新延迟控制在2秒以内。
3.2 性能优化策略
- 资源隔离:为训练、验证、生产环境分配独立资源池
- 缓存优化:对常用特征数据实施多级缓存(内存/SSD/对象存储)
- 批处理优化:根据请求量动态调整批处理大小(32/64/128)
测试数据显示,优化后的系统吞吐量提升2.3倍,99分位延迟降低40%。
3.3 安全合规实践
- 数据加密:传输层采用TLS 1.3,存储层实施AES-256加密
- 访问控制:基于RBAC模型实施细粒度权限管理
- 审计日志:记录所有模型操作,保留周期不少于6个月
某金融机构通过该方案顺利通过等保2.0三级认证。
四、未来发展趋势
随着AI技术的演进,MLOps平台正呈现以下趋势:
- 自动化程度提升:从任务级自动化向工作流级自动化发展
- 低代码化:通过自然语言交互降低使用门槛
- 多模态支持:强化对文本、图像、视频的联合处理能力
- 可持续AI:内置模型碳足迹计算与优化功能
建议企业用户密切关注这些技术演进方向,在平台选型和架构设计时预留扩展接口。例如,可通过预留GPU算力池为未来大模型训练做准备,采用微服务架构便于功能模块的迭代升级。